Castle Doombad is a tower defense game with an evil, vertical twist

There are already too many tower defense games on the App Store. There are great ones, good ones, OK ones and bad ones, and there are plenty of each category. Castle Doombad -- the latest from the always solid Adult Swim Games -- proves it deserves to exist two reasons: First, rather than adopting...

